The Arc of the United States – Emergency Planning: Preparing for the Unexpected – June 18

Several months into the COVID-19 pandemic, it is a time for reflection. How can we plan for crises and emergencies? Emergency planning is tough but important. Planning ahead can help ensure that you, your family, and people with disabilities know what to do when crises happen. Now more than ever, we are learning to adapt when we are isolated, the importance of pre-establishing key relationships in the community, and pre-planning for any emergency.

Their webinar speaker will provide tips and strategies that people with disabilities, families, and disability professionals can use to help plan for when disasters strike. Many of the tips will be applicable to the current COVID-19 pandemic, but they will also provide strategies that you can use to prepare for different types of emergencies.

When: Thursday, June 18th, 2020 at 2 PM
